We specialize in children’s entertainment -- such as birthday parties, church occasions, library shows, and school events. For a child’s party, we provide a 1-2 hour presentation, including a magic show (which entertains everyone aged three and up) and your choice of face/hand painting or balloon animal sculptures.
A one-hour party can entertain up to 20 children with our magic show, and either painting or balloons. If you are planning on having a party of more than 20 children, want additional entertainment, or if you just would like to have Jelly Bean present for a longer time, we will plan a custom event that meets your time, arrangements and party theme. For a family, corporate picnic, or outdoor event we include parachute games -- non-competitive games that everyone can play.

About Jelly Bean
Jelly Bean has been clowning since 1977 after taking a Clown Course at the Purdue University Calumet Campus. In 1980 she quit her position as Administrative Assistant to the President of a local company to pursue clowning on a full-time basis. In 1981 she began to teach at the University of Wisconsin, LaCrosse, Clown Camp® program. She has been on staff regularly since that time.
In 1990 Jelly Bean was a delegate to the International Clown Summit in Dalkeith, Scotland -- and was the first woman president of the World Clown Association in 1990-91, for the first international convention held in Bognor Regis, England. In 2005, Jelly Bean clowned at the World's Fair in Aichi, Japan.
She's a member, and past president of Calumet Clowns and Michiana Clowns. Jelly Bean does
over 200 parties a year and has performed and lectured for:
• Clowns of America International
• World Clown Association
• International Clown Hall of Fame
• Fellowship of Christian Magicians
• IMPACT Clown Ministry Conferences
• Midwest Clown Association, and
• Numerous clown clubs and alleys
